- What is Secondary Glazing? Secondary glazing involves adding a second layer of glazing to existing windows. This can develop an insulating air space between the 2 layers, improving energy efficiency and sound insulation. Secondary glazing is especially beneficial for older buildings that might not be appropriate for full replacement windows. Commercial Secondary Glazing is an outstanding alternative for those aiming to retain the character of their homes while gaining from modern insulation requirements.
- Benefits of Secondary Glazing Energy Efficiency: Secondary glazing can lower heat loss by as much as 60%, leading to lower energy expenses and a more comfy living space.
- Noise Reduction: It can significantly decrease sound pollution, making it an ideal alternative for urban locations or structures near busy roads.
- Conservation of Aesthetics: Unlike double-glazing, which can change the look of windows, secondary glazing permits house owners to protect the initial looks of their property.
- Cost-efficient: Often more economical than complete window replacement, secondary glazing can be a cost-efficient retrofit solution.
- Increased Property Value: Enhanced energy efficiency and convenience can enhance property worth.

-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) 1. The length of time does it require to install secondary glazing?
- The installation time can vary depending upon the size and complexity of the job. Normally, installation can take a couple of hours to a number of days.
- 2. Is secondary glazing appropriate for all types of windows?
- A lot of window types can accommodate secondary glazing, consisting of sash, sash, and repaired windows, but a consultation with a professional is advised.
- 3. Will secondary glazing modify the look of my windows?
- Secondary glazing is created to be discreet and typically does not alter the appearance of the existing windows. Custom options can make sure an ideal match.
- 4. Just how much does secondary glazing cost?
- Costs can differ widely based upon the size of the windows and the intricacy of the installation. Usually, anticipate to spend between ₤ 100 to ₤ 300 per window.
- 5. Can secondary glazing aid with condensation?
- Yes, secondary glazing can help in reducing condensation on windows by creating a barrier that keeps the inner surface areas warmer.
